Summary :
César is without doubt one of the films symbolic of contemporary art. For nearly fifty years this personality has dominated the French artistic world by the pertinence and his inventiveness. His works in iron, his reductions, his enlargements or his soldered bronzes are among the most radical acts able to put in question the future of sculpture today. The present interview insists on the present-day importance of the artist, on everchanging figure led on by "the logic of the metal" employed and by techniques he never stops testing.
